.elementor-9791 .elementor-element.elementor-element-186b21d{--display:flex;--flex-direction:column;--container-widget-width:100%;--container-widget-height:initial;--container-widget-flex-grow:0;--container-widget-align-self:initial;--flex-wrap-mobile:wrap;--padding-top:50px;--padding-bottom:50px;--padding-left:50px;--padding-right:50px;}.elementor-9791 .elementor-element.elementor-element-186b21d:not(.elementor-motion-effects-element-type-background), .elementor-9791 .elementor-element.elementor-element-186b21d > .elementor-motion-effects-container > .elementor-motion-effects-layer{background-color:#FC99BF;}.elementor-widget-heading .elementor-heading-title{font-family:var( --e-global-typography-primary-font-family ), Sans-serif;font-weight:var( --e-global-typography-primary-font-weight );color:var( --e-global-color-primary );}.elementor-9791 .elementor-element.elementor-element-aca1a47{width:auto;max-width:auto;text-align:center;}.elementor-9791 .elementor-element.elementor-element-aca1a47 > .elementor-widget-container{background-color:#CAA1E0;margin:0px 0px 24px 0px;padding:8px 8px 8px 8px;border-radius:2px 2px 2px 2px;}.elementor-9791 .elementor-element.elementor-element-aca1a47 .elementor-heading-title{font-family:"Poppins", Sans-serif;font-size:38px;font-weight:700;line-height:56px;color:var( --e-global-color-a25a54a );}@media(max-width:1024px){.elementor-9791 .elementor-element.elementor-element-aca1a47{width:100%;max-width:100%;}.elementor-9791 .elementor-element.elementor-element-aca1a47 > .elementor-widget-container{padding:8px 8px 8px 8px;}}@media(max-width:767px){.elementor-9791 .elementor-element.elementor-element-186b21d{--margin-top:0px;--margin-bottom:24px;--margin-left:0px;--margin-right:0px;--padding-top:50px;--padding-bottom:50px;--padding-left:50px;--padding-right:50px;}.elementor-9791 .elementor-element.elementor-element-aca1a47{width:100%;max-width:100%;}.elementor-9791 .elementor-element.elementor-element-aca1a47 .elementor-heading-title{font-size:20px;line-height:28px;}}/* Start custom CSS for heading, class: .elementor-element-aca1a47 */.elementor-9791 .elementor-element.elementor-element-aca1a47{
    margin: auto;
}/* End custom CSS */
/* Start custom CSS for shortcode, class: .elementor-element-b000760 */.elementor-9791 .elementor-element.elementor-element-b000760 fieldset{
    display: grid;
    grid-template-columns: repeat(2, 1fr);
    gap: 16px;
}
@media (max-width:767px){
    .elementor-9791 .elementor-element.elementor-element-b000760 fieldset{
        grid-template-columns: repeat(1,1fr);
    }
}

.elementor-9791 .elementor-element.elementor-element-b000760 .ff-el-form-control,
.elementor-9791 .elementor-element.elementor-element-b000760 select{
    border-radius: 0!important;
    border: 1px solid rgba(0,0,0,.16)!important;
    padding: 8px 24px;
    min-height: 56px;
    background-color: rgba(255,255,255,.8)
}

.elementor-9791 .elementor-element.elementor-element-b000760 .fluentform .ff-el-group{
    margin-bottom: 0;
}

.elementor-9791 .elementor-element.elementor-element-b000760 .fluentform .ff-el-group label{
    font-size: 14px;
    line-height: 22px;
    font-weight: bold;
    color: #222;
}

.elementor-9791 .elementor-element.elementor-element-b000760 .ff-el-group.ff-text-left.ff_submit_btn_wrapper{
    display: flex;
    align-items: flex-end;
    justify-content: center;
    
}

.elementor-9791 .elementor-element.elementor-element-b000760 .ff-el-form-check.ff-el-form-check- label{
    display: flex;
    align-items: center;
}

.elementor-9791 .elementor-element.elementor-element-b000760 .ff-el-form-check.ff-el-form-check- label input{
    width: initial!important;
    top: 0;
}

.elementor-9791 .elementor-element.elementor-element-b000760 .ff-el-group.ff-text-left.ff_submit_btn_wrapper button{
    font-family: "Poppins", Sans-serif;
    font-size: 16px;
    font-weight: 400;
    line-height: 32px;
    fill: #000000;
    color: #000000;
    background-color: #FFFFFF;
    border-style: solid;
    border-width: 1px 1px 1px 1px;
    border-color: var(--e-global-color-25de361);
    border-radius: 2px 2px 2px 2px;
    padding: 8px 24px 8px 24px;
    width: 80%;
    transition: .3s ease;
    min-height: 56px;
}

.elementor-9791 .elementor-element.elementor-element-b000760 .ff-el-group.ff-text-left.ff_submit_btn_wrapper button:hover{
    color: #FFFFFF;
    background-color: #CAA1E0;
    border-color: var(--e-global-color-79142d5);
}/* End custom CSS */